    Art+Feminism in the Philippines 2025:

    Documenting the Capalonga Women Bamboo Weavers A group of women in Capalonga are preserving their cultural heritage through the art of bamboo weaving through the Kapalong Handicrafts Home Decor and Furniture. The Capalonga Women Bamboo Weavers are skilled artisans who have been passing down their knowledge and techniques to women in the community who are interested in…

    Using Wikipedia and Bridging the Gender Gap: In-Service training for Teachers in Philippines

    The Department of Education of the Philippines has held its week-long In-service training for the teachers. Tinago National High School, a secondary school in Naga City, has expressed interest in incorporating the Wikimedia Projects, particularly Wikipedia, into its teaching. The short training was held in the school on March 17, 2021, largely through the efforts…
